Notable Faculty and Staff
- Robert L. Chapman, lexicographer
- Will Herberg, scholar of religion, and conservative columnist.
- Catherine Keller, scholar of process theology, and current professor of constructive theology
- George Kelsey, Baptist minister, professor of Christian Ethics, and teacher of Martin Luther King, Jr
- Leonard Sweet, professor of evangelism, and former dean and vice-president of Drew University
- Thomas Oden, theologian and founder of the school of Paleo-orthodoxy
